Exciting new commercial developments in Cork
  • The Capitol (will be completed in February 2017; €50 million office and retail development);
  • City Gate Plaza (due to start construction in Q1 2017; 250,000 sq. ft. of Platinum LEED offices with the first 150,000 sq. ft. . to be delivered in Q3 2018);
  • EPark data centre campus in Little Island (Construction of the first 10 MW Co-location Data Centre to start in February 2017; 3 MW already committed by Clients);
  • Navigation Square (310,000 sq. ft. office space in the heart of the city designed to Gold LEED standards); Cork Science & Innovation Park (4,000m2; four storeys of office accommodation, trial labs, conference suites and common areas; EIB funding for phase 1 granted Nov 2016); Cork Airport Business Park (planning permission for 12,000m2 office Building; Curraheen (planning application for construction of 17,000m2 five storey office building)
